/linux/arch/s390/mm/ |
H A D | pgtable.c | 94 if (unlikely(pte_val(old) & _PAGE_INVALID)) in ptep_flush_direct() 212 !(pte_val(entry) & _PAGE_INVALID)) { in pgste_set_pte() 263 if (pte_val(old) & _PAGE_INVALID) in ptep_xchg_commit() 265 if (pte_val(new) & _PAGE_INVALID) { in ptep_xchg_commit() 598 set_pte(ptep, __pte(_PAGE_INVALID)); in pgtable_trans_huge_withdraw() 600 set_pte(ptep, __pte(_PAGE_INVALID)); in pgtable_trans_huge_withdraw() 653 pte_i = pte_val(entry) & _PAGE_INVALID; in ptep_force_prot() 685 if (!(pte_val(*tptep) & _PAGE_INVALID)) in ptep_shadow_pte() 1020 if (!(pte_val(*ptep) & _PAGE_INVALID)) in get_guest_storage_key() 1079 if (pte_val(*ptep) & _PAGE_INVALID) in pgste_perform_essa() [all …]
|
H A D | dump_pagetables.c | 61 if (pr & _PAGE_INVALID) { in print_prot() 73 if (st->current_prot & _PAGE_INVALID) in note_prot_wx() 120 if (level == 4 && (val & _PAGE_INVALID)) in note_page() 121 prot = _PAGE_INVALID; in note_page() 124 prot = _PAGE_INVALID; in note_page()
|
H A D | hugetlbpage.c | 55 rste |= move_set_bit(pte_val(pte), _PAGE_INVALID, in __pte_to_rste() 109 pteval |= move_set_bit(rste, _SEGMENT_ENTRY_INVALID, _PAGE_INVALID); in __rste_to_pte() 118 pteval = _PAGE_INVALID; in __rste_to_pte()
|
H A D | pgalloc.c | 149 memset64(table, _PAGE_INVALID, PTRS_PER_PTE); in page_table_alloc_pgste() 178 memset64((u64 *)table, _PAGE_INVALID, PTRS_PER_PTE); in page_table_alloc() 243 memset64((u64 *)table, _PAGE_INVALID, PTRS_PER_PTE); in base_pgt_alloc()
|
H A D | pageattr.c | 107 new = set_pte_bit(new, __pgprot(_PAGE_INVALID)); in walk_pte_level() 440 pte = clear_pte_bit(*ptep, __pgprot(_PAGE_INVALID)); in __kernel_map_pages()
|
H A D | vmem.c | 75 memset64((u64 *)pte, _PAGE_INVALID, PTRS_PER_PTE); in vmem_pte_alloc()
|
H A D | gmap.c | 1318 if (!table || *table & _PAGE_INVALID) in gmap_unshadow_page() 1339 pgt[i] = _PAGE_INVALID; in __gmap_unshadow_pgt()
|
/linux/arch/s390/include/asm/ |
H A D | pgtable.h | 182 #define _PAGE_INVALID 0x400 /* HW invalid bit */ macro 430 _PAGE_NOEXEC | _PAGE_INVALID | _PAGE_PROTECT) 432 _PAGE_INVALID | _PAGE_PROTECT) 434 _PAGE_NOEXEC | _PAGE_INVALID | _PAGE_PROTECT) 436 _PAGE_INVALID | _PAGE_PROTECT) 845 return pte_val(pte) == _PAGE_INVALID; in pte_none() 1026 set_pte(ptep, __pte(_PAGE_INVALID)); in pte_clear() 1042 pte = clear_pte_bit(pte, __pgprot(_PAGE_INVALID)); in pte_modify() 1083 return set_pte_bit(pte, __pgprot(_PAGE_INVALID)); in pte_mkold() 1242 set_pte(ptep, __pte(_PAGE_INVALID)); in ptep_get_and_clear_full() [all …]
|
/linux/arch/powerpc/mm/book3s64/ |
H A D | pgtable.c | 174 old_pmd = pmd_hugepage_update(vma->vm_mm, address, pmdp, _PAGE_PRESENT, _PAGE_INVALID); in pmdp_invalidate() 185 old_pud = pud_hugepage_update(vma->vm_mm, address, pudp, _PAGE_PRESENT, _PAGE_INVALID); in pudp_invalidate() 539 pte_val = pte_update(vma->vm_mm, addr, ptep, _PAGE_PRESENT, _PAGE_INVALID, 0); in ptep_modify_prot_start()
|
H A D | hugetlbpage.c | 148 _PAGE_PRESENT, _PAGE_INVALID, 1); in huge_ptep_modify_prot_start()
|
H A D | radix_pgtable.c | 1566 old_pte = __radix_pte_update(ptep, _PAGE_PRESENT, _PAGE_INVALID); in radix__ptep_set_access_flags() 1569 __radix_pte_update(ptep, _PAGE_INVALID, new_pte); in radix__ptep_set_access_flags()
|
/linux/arch/powerpc/mm/ptdump/ |
H A D | book3s64.c | 44 .mask = _PAGE_PRESENT | _PAGE_INVALID,
|
/linux/arch/powerpc/include/asm/book3s/64/ |
H A D | pgtable.h | 52 #define _PAGE_INVALID _RPAGE_SW0 macro 509 return (pte_raw(pte) & cpu_to_be64(_PAGE_INVALID | _PAGE_PTE)) == in pte_present() 510 cpu_to_be64(_PAGE_INVALID | _PAGE_PTE); in pte_present() 832 if (pmd_raw(pmd) & cpu_to_be64(_PAGE_PRESENT | _PAGE_INVALID)) in pmd_present() 848 if ((pmd_raw(pmd) & cpu_to_be64(_PAGE_PRESENT | _PAGE_INVALID)) == in pmd_is_serializing() 849 cpu_to_be64(_PAGE_INVALID)) in pmd_is_serializing()
|
/linux/arch/s390/boot/ |
H A D | vmem.c | 235 memset64((u64 *)pte, _PAGE_INVALID, PTRS_PER_PTE); in boot_pte_alloc()
|
/linux/arch/s390/kernel/ |
H A D | uv.c | 374 if (pte_present(*ptep) && !(pte_val(*ptep) & _PAGE_INVALID) && pte_write(*ptep)) { in gmap_make_secure()
|
/linux/arch/s390/kvm/ |
H A D | priv.c | 1219 if (ptev & _PAGE_INVALID) { in __do_essa()
|